The Hamlin 2nd Graders traveled down to the Caribbean for this song! It's called "Cookie," but has nothing to do with the cookie you eat. In this piece, 'cookie' is referring to the nickname given to the children by the adult (a mom, grandmother, or perhaps an aunt). Ask your kiddos about what's going on in the song! Musically, "Cookie" includes a the concept of 'call' and 'response,' where one person (or group) sings something, and another person (or group) responds. The response can either be an echo, or a completely different response altogether. Cookie contains a different response, revealing a conversation between the adult and the children. In the beginning, we had fun acting out the calls and responses during class! Then, we learned that we could actually play the calls and responses on instruments.
